Landscape photograph of a sunset on the beach at Kootenay Lake, British Columbia, Canada. The beautiful pink sky is above the distant range of mountains and reflected in the water of the lake with long grasses in the foreground. The majestic scenery of the Kootenays is reflected in this tranquil scene.
